本文属于机器翻译版本。若本译文内容与英语原文存在差异,则一律以英文原文为准。
在 KVM 上运行 AL2023 的要求
本节介绍在 KVM 上运行 AL2023 的要求。AL2023 的 KVM 映像适用于 aarch64
和 x86-64
架构。这些要求是对 KVM 映像基础AL2023 系统要求要求的补充。
在 KVM 上运行 AL2023 的 KVM 主机要求
KVM 映像目前已在运行 Ubuntu 22.04.3 LTS 的主机上进行限定6.2+dfsg-2ubuntu6.15,qemu
版本由此 Ubuntu 版本提供,使用的计算机类型为,计算机类型为,q35
计算机类型为。x86-64
virt
aarch64
设备支持 KVM 上的 AL2023
经过测试可用于 AL2023 KVM 映像(aarch64
和 x86-64
)的 qemu
设备型号有:
-
virtio-blk
(virtio
块设备) -
virtio-scsi
(带磁盘设备的virtio
SCSI 控制器) -
virtio-net
(virtio
网络设备) -
ahci
(用于虚拟 CD-ROM 驱动器) -
usb-storage
(通过xhci
)
在 AL2023 KVM 映像认证中启用但未大量使用的其他qemu
设备型号有:
-
仅
x86-64
上的VGA
(qemu
VGA) -
virtio-rng
(虚拟随机数生成器) -
传统 AT 键盘和 PS/2 鼠标设备
-
传统串行设备
KVM 上支持 AL2023 的启动模式(UEFI和BIOS)
x86-64
映像经过了传统 BIOS 和 UEFI 启动模式的测试。aarch64
映像经过了 UEFI 启动模式的测试。
注意
默认情况下,在使用UEFI启动模式时,某些虚拟机管理员会为虚拟机配置支持安全启动的 Microsoft 安全启动密钥。此配置不启动 AL2023。
由于 AL2023 启动加载程序不是由微软签名的,因此必须配置虚拟机时要么没有 UEFI 密钥,要么使用 AL2023 密钥进行安全启动。
重要
对KVM镜像的安全启动支持尚未得到验证。
在 KVM 上运行 AL2023 的限制
在 KVM 上运行 AL2023 有一些已知的限制。
注意
AL2023 中可能存在实现某些列出的不支持功能的代码,并且可以正常运行。存在不支持的功能列表,以便您可以做出明智的决定,决定今天要依赖什么来工作,以及 Amazon Linux 团队在未来更新中将有资格使用哪些功能。
在 KVM 上运行 AL2023 的已知限制
-
目前未打包或不支持 KVM 客户机代理。
-
不支持热插拔 CPU、内存或任何其他设备类型。
-
不支持虚拟机休眠。
-
不支持虚拟机迁移。
-
不支持任何设备的透传,例如通过 PCI 透传或 USB 透传都不被支持。